The caplock mechanism is made up of a hammer and a nipple (occasionally known as a cone). The nipple includes a hollow conduit which matches into the rearmost Portion of the gun barrel, and also the percussion cap is positioned above the nipple gap.

Rifle muskets usually made use of percussion lock methods, with some exceptions similar to the Springfield Model 1855, which also was Outfitted Together with the Maynard tape primer system.

All caplock mechanisms depend upon a hammer impact. The percussion cap is a little cylinder of copper or brass with a single closed finish. In the closed end is a small degree of a musket caps shock-sensitive explosive substance for example mercuric fulminate (found in 1800; it absolutely was the only realistic detonator employed from concerning the mid-19th century into the early 20th century[two]).

As the firearm gained ascendancy over the battlefield, this not enough standardisation brought about escalating troubles in the supply of ammunition and maintenance products. To handle these complications, armies began to adopt standardised "styles". A navy support chosen a "pattern musket" to generally be saved inside a "sample area". There it served as being a reference for arms makers, who could make comparisons and take measurements to make sure that their products matched the typical.
